Salesforce Developer Resume
Northbrook, IL
SUMMARY:
- Having 8years of IT experiencewhich includes 6years of experience as a Salesforce.com Platform Developerand administrator and two years of experience in java developer.
- Proficient in SFDC Administrative tasks like creating Profiles, Roles, Users, Page Layouts, Email Services, Approvals, Workflows, Validation rules, Reports, Dashboards, Tasks and actions.
- Experience in SFDC development using Apex classes and Triggers, Visual Force, Force.com IDE, SOQL, SOSL, SOAP and REST Web services.
- Proficient in dealing with the functionalities related to the Service cloud, Sales Cloud, Marketing Cloud, and Communities and Chatter.
- Hands on experience in migrations and deployment of code from one environment to other using Force.com IDE deployment wizard.
- Experience in designing validation rules, custom objects, custom fields, role based page layouts, workflow alerts & actions, pick lists, approval processes, record types, custom tabs, report extractions to various formats, and email generation according to application requirements.
- Good Knowledge on SOQL and SOSL for Querying and Searching Data for Force.com platform.
- Extensive experience in lead, case management, web - to-lead, Web-to case, Email-to-case.
- Good Experience in Development, Configuration, solutions evaluations and validation.
- Developed and configured various Dashboards, Custom Reports and Report Folders for different user profiles based on the need in the organization.
- Worked on different salesforce environments such as sandbox and production environments for deploying between production and sandboxes
- Proficient in implementing business flows using the Declarative framework via Workflow Rules and Approval Processes.
- Working knowledge in sales analysis, marketing & customer support business processes used by Salesforce.com customers and recommendations to customers for improving their processes using Salesforce.com.
- Used multi-tenant MVC architectures for building sales force applications.
- Good understanding of Salesforce.com Governor Limits with an ability to optimize code to respect those limits.
- Developed various Visualforce pages referring external JavaScript frameworks and functions.
- Strong Knowledge in Lightning such as building Lightning Components, Lightning Events, using Lightning Base Components, Lightning UI components
- Experience in the complete life cycle of project development (SDLC) including System Analysis, Design, Development, Testing, Deployment and Maintenance.
- Experienced in web technologies like HTML, XML, CSS, JSP, AJAX, JQUERY, JSON, JavaScript, SOAP and REST.
- Integration experience using both Web based technologies (SOAP, REST) and Integration/Middleware tools such as Informatica, Jitterbit.
- Experience on integration platform for connecting the salesforce and on-premise applications through dell boomi.
- Experienced in integrating salesforce with external applications like Outlook, DocuSign.
- Excellent team player, self-motivated, quick learner with good communication skills and trouble-shooting capabilities.
- Strong working experience in Agile Environment with daily Scrums.
TECHNICAL SKILLS:
Salesforce Technologies: Salesforce CRM, Apex Classes, Apex Triggers, SOQL, SOSL, DML, web services, Sandbox, WSDL, Fields, Relationships, Formulas, Record Types, Validation Rules, Page Layouts, Workflows, Approval Process, Profiles and Permission Sets, Email Templates, Reports and Dashboards, Data Loader, Data Import Wizard
Salesforce Tools: Eclipse, Force.com Eclipse IDE Plug: in, Force.com Explorer, Force.com Data Loader, Force.com Excel Connector, Force.com Platform.
Programming Languages: Apex, SQL, SOQL, SOSL, Soap, Java, C++, C
Web Technologies: VisualForce Pages,HTML, XML, CSS, Java script JSP, WSDL.
IDE: Eclipse, Visual Studio.
Databases: Oracle, SQL Database,MySQL
Integration Platform Tools: Jitterbit, MuleSoft, Dell Boomi Atomsphere
Operating Systems: Windows, MAC, Ubuntu, Linux.
PROFESSIONAL EXPERIENCE:
Confidential, Northbrook, IL
Salesforce developer
Responsibilities:
- Performed the role of Salesforce.com Developerin the organization.
- Involved in various activities of the project, like development meeting, requirement gathering, and analyzing requirements, documenting the functional and nonfunctional requirements.
- Developed Apex Classes, Apex Triggers, Workflows and Approval Processes for various functional needs in the application.
- Created Custom Objects and fields for transactional and contractual information.
- Designed and deployed Custom tabs, validation rules, Approval Processes and Auto-Response Rules for automating business logic.
- Created page layouts, search layouts to organize fields, custom links, related lists and other components on a record detail and edit pages.
- Closely worked with Salesforce.com consultants for implementing the business solutions for their client requirements, using SalesforceCPQ within the exclusively developed framework.
- Written apex batch classes to process large data updates, queried large datasets and exported to excel.
- Integration of Sales cloud with external information systems using SOAP API and REST API web services.
- Created various Reports such as summary reports, matrix reports, pie charts, dashboards and Report Folders to assist managers to better utilize Salesforce as a sales tool and configured various Reportsand for different user profiles based on the need in the organization.
- Implemented Email-to-Case, Case Escalation rules, Case Assignment rules for service request automation.
- Used SOQL & SOSL for data manipulation needs of the application using platform database objects.
- Developed salesforce1 Lightning apps, components, controllers, handlers and events in the existing organization.
- Strong experience in building mobile applications using salesforce1 Lightning Components, Controllers, Handlers and Events.
- Developed Out Bound Interfaces to get the data from SAP to Salesforce through DellBoomi. Once the interface is developed performed unit testing, point-to-point testing and Challenge Testing.
- Created custom Dashboards for manager's homepage and gave accessibility to dashboards for authorized people.
- Used Data loader to load the records on to the force.com platform.
- Designed and developed Test utility framework and used annotations @isTest, @testSetup and ensured to meet 75% of code coverage.
- Involved in migrating the data from SAP ERP System to Salesforce application using Apex Data Loader.
- Developed integration between salesforce and docusign for signingceremony, viewing signed documents and update salesforce data based on user actions.
- Experience in deploying solutions to production using change sets / Eclipse / ANT migration tool and experience in detecting and resolving deployment errors.
- Used the sandbox for testing and migrated the code to the Production org instance after UAT testing using multiple test data sets.
- Troubleshooting users access issues for Apps, objects, custom objects, fields(FLS), recordtypes, Visualforce pages.
Environment: Salesforce.com, Force.com, Data Loader, Apex Classes, Controllers, Triggers, Visualforce, Sales Cloud, Service Cloud, Data Migration, SOQL, SOSL, Docsign, Steelbrick CPQ, Workflow & Approvals, Java Ant, Custom Reports, Dashboards, Oracle, Windows.
Confidential, Chicago, IL
Salesforce Developer/ Administrator
Environment: Salesforce.com platform, Apex Language, Visual Force (Pages, Component & Controllers), Pages, Data Loader, Workflow & Approvals, Reports, Custom Objects, Custom Tabs, Email Services, Security Controls, Sandbox data loading.
Confidential, New jersey
Salesforce Developer/Admin
Environment: Saleforce.com CRM, Force.com platform, Apex Triggers, Chatter, Controllers, Custom Objects, Custom Tabs, Email Services, Workflow & Approvals, Reports, Security Controls, Force.com IDE, Windows.
Confidential
Salesforce Developer
Environment: Salesforce Enterprise Edition, Visualforce, Custom/Standard Objects, Custom Tabs, Page Layouts, Workflow & Approvals, Reports, AppExchange Applications, Microsoft Outlook
Confidential
Jr java developer
Environment: J2EE, Struts, JSP, JavaScript, Axis, AJAX, Servlets, XML, XSLT, JMS, EclipsePL/SQL, Oracle, SQL, LOG4JSOAP.
Responsibilities:
- Performed the role of salesforce developer and Administrator in the organization
- Interacted with various business user groups for gathering the requirements for Salesforceimplementation and documented the Business and Software Requirements.
- Managed security settings of the users.
- Created business rules to ensure the data integrity of the alignment data.
- Created automatic field updates via workflows.
- Created triggers to satisfy internal compliance requirement of stamping certain data on a call on submission.
- Created Visual Force Pages to override the standard functionality of New and Edit buttons.
- Created profiles and implemented Object and field level security to hide critical information on the profile users.
- Created users, roles, territories, public groups and implemented role hierarchies, sharing rules and record level permissions to provide shared access among different users.
- Interacted with Business Team on day-to-day basis to translate the business requirement into functional requirements.
- Designed, and deployed the Custom objects, Entity-Relationship data model, validation rules on the objects and tabs, Page layouts, Custom tabs, Components, Visual Force Pages to suit to the needs of the application.
- Defined lookup and master-detail relationships on the objects and created junction objects to establish connectivity among objects.
- Designed, developed and deployed Apex Classes, Controller Classes and Apex Triggers for various functional needs in the application.
- Used SOQL & SOSL for data manipulation needs of the application using platform database objects.
- Developed standard text email templates andvisualforce email templates using visualforce components to provide more and secured information to end users to accomplish tasks.
- Responsible for setting up communities and managing the posts in it to employees, partners and customers so that new customers can directly go to community for information before approaching us.
- Developed Custom Objects, Custom Reports and configured the Analytic Snapshots to dump the data on regular basis for the sales performance and lead generation statistics.
- Migrated data from legacy system to salesforce.com using Data loader & Jitterbit.
- Used the sandbox for testing and migrated the code to the deployment instance after testing.
- Writing customized SOQL queries to extract the data pertaining to the calls made by the reps.
- Created various Reports such as summary reports, matrix reports, pie charts, dashboards and Report Folders to assist managers to better utilize Salesforce as a sales tool and configured various Reports and for different user profiles.
- Performed the role of salesforce developer and administrator in the organization.
- Gathering the requirements and getting the clarifications from the onsite team.
- Assisted Email to case, Web to case, customized case page layouts and case assignment rules.
- Admin with business users to revise and renew Software System Requirements, Business Process Requirements.
- Constructed junction objects and enabled various progressive fields like Validation Rules, Field Dependencies, Custom Formula Fields, Workflows, Pick list, Field Updates, Email Generation and Approval Processes for automated alerts.
- Assisted on Record Types, Validation Rules, Triggers and Page Layouts.
- Generate Email Templates and have knowledge in bulk emailing users.
- Delivered support for continuing salesforce.com maintenance and additional administration services including workflow, approvals and periodic data cleansing.
- Examined the necessities with business team and transformed the requirements into full technical necessities.
- Worked on developing standard/custom controllers, controller extensions and Visualforce pages.
- Advanced the Apex Triggers to safeguard the correct data entries into the system.
- Enhanced, configured workflow rules, time triggered workflows, email templates resulting into actual web to lead communication with customers and partner portals.
- Planned and implemented Custom validation rules, Approval Processes and Auto-Response Rules for automating business logic.
- Created Tabs, Sharing Rules and Custom Objects as per the business needs.
- Shaped Dashboards and Reports as per the business needs.
- Specified user support and bug fixing actions. created various Email templates.
- Implemented the developments of Custom Objects, Workflows, Triggers, Reports and Fields into the test and prod boxes to Sync with them.
- Performed the role of Salesforce.com Developerin the organization.
- Interact with function/configuration team members on requirements and document all of them in Rally.
- Worked on Sales Module where you get the real-time visibility ofthe organisation is doing business.
- Developed various Apex classes, Controller classes and Apex Triggers for various functional needs in the application compatible with classic.
- DevelopedVisualForce Pages, VisualForce Custom Controllers Components, Advanced Search Functionality, Custom Objects, Analytic Snapshots, Tabs, Tags and Components.
- Understand existing business and application functionalities and work on new enhancements.
- Update the tasks based on requirements and do task estimates in Rally.
- Developed various Custom Objects, Tabs, Fields, validation rules, Components.
- Worked with SOQL & SOSL queries with Governor Limitations.
- Created various Profiles, Roles, Page Layouts and configured the Permissions based onthe organizational hierarchy requirements.
- Worked on Eclipse IDE with Force.com Plug-in for writing business logic in Apex.
- Develop the code and making review of code once done.
- Unit testing and system testing once code development is done.
- Pushing to QA team for Testing and help them in writing the Test cases.
- Worked in Agile Methodology Process and Sprint System, attended daily standup calls.
- Finally pushing code and configuration components to Production without any issues.
- Used the combination of Struts frameworks to develop model, view and controller components of the web application.
- Developed the front pages using JSP, Java Script.
- Coded SQL statements to perform DDL and DML operations using Prepared Statements and Stored Procedures.
- Good knowledge in developing User Interface (UI) applications and professional web applications using JavaScript, JQuery, JSP, HTML 5, CSS3.
- Adopted design patterns such as Model View Controller (MVC), Application Controller, Inversion of Control, Data Access Object, Value Object, Data Transfer Object, Lazy Load, etc.
- Knowledge in backend databases like Oracle and MySQL.
- Involved in Web Services integration and Client Interaction.
- Provided insightful and realistic inputs to project leaders at appropriate times of the SDLC.
- Used Spring framework's declarative transaction management to handle transactions with the Hibernate layer.
- Maintained the existing code base developed in the Struts, Hibernate framework by incorporating new features and doing bug fixes.
- Used Hibernate framework to map the object-oriented domain model to the database.
- Used Java Collection classes such as Lists, Hash Maps, Hash Tables, etc.
- Involved in SQL tuning based on compiler hints and analyze commands for long running queries to improve the performance of the system.